Job Description
Responsible for highly complex support of the company's information technology, applications and servers, which includes analysis, installation, testing, maintenance, operations, planning, response to service outages, and other problems. Ensures the integration of various elements of technology so that they function effectively for end users. Installs, maintains, and monitors software and servers ensuring proper administration of software licensing and updates. Configures, maintains, and monitors security access control systems.

If we had our say, we’d also look for:
- 7+ years of Tandem NonStop experience.
- Prior experience with TACL Macro Programming, Spooler, NetBatch, FUP, TCPIP, Listener, SQLCI, NonStop CLIM and SSH as well as Oracle Golden Gate
- Experience creating and supporting SQL databases (including reloads and re-partitioning).
- Experience creating and supporting TACL routines, macros, obey files
- Managing statistics on measure data.
- Experience with Backup and Restore data.
